How to Tell if You Have a Burst Pipe in Your Laverton Home

burst pipe plumber LavertonFreezing can cause ruptured pipes if you do not catch it in time, but other causes can also make your pipelines to leak. Rust, setup issues and physical damage to the pipe can cause a hole to form. Even a trickle of water from a little hole can harm drywall, mess up floor covering and cause other damage that costs you hundreds or countless dollars to repair. Determining the signs of an issue in your pipelines can assist you stop the leakage prior to it ends up being a significant concern.

Water Pressure Changes

A hole in a pipe means less water comes through to your faucets. That can cause a decline in the water pressure that you see when you wash your hands, fill your sink or take a shower. Lower water pressure can also increase clogs in your toilet or sinks due to the fact that the decreased water pressure can’t push everything down the pipes. An abrupt or inexplicable drop in pressure could suggest water is dripping someplace in the system. When it comes to frozen pipes, you might notice that no water comes out of the faucet.

Water Marks

Pipelines typically run through your walls behind the walls. A dripping pipe behind one of your walls can leave marks or moisture on the wall. On a multi-story house, pipes going to upstairs bathrooms or utility room can leak down into the ceiling. If you can see the noticeable signs of water, you already have a great idea of where the leakage is located. Depending upon the place, you might require to eliminate the wall or a portion of the ceiling to get to the damaged pipeline.

Standing Water

If the water leak in Laverton is bad enough or goes on for a long time, you might see puddles, leaks or gushing water coming out of the location. Follow the source of the water to get a great idea of where the leakage remains in the pipe. A break in the water pipe leading into your home can trigger a sinkhole or puddles in your lawn near the source of the leak. If you notice inexplicable water or sinkholes, call an expert right away to examine.

Water Staining and Odors

Staining of the water that comes out of your faucets can be a clue that you have a leakage or might quickly have one. Brownish water in some cases indicates your pipes have rust in them, which frequently leads to leaks. Water smell can also happen when the pipe leaks. The leakage can make it tough for your plumbing system to press sewage out of your house and into the main line, triggering the odor.

Strange Sounds Associated With Water Use

Damaged pipelines sometimes cause problems within the plumbing system that trigger you to hear uncommon sounds. You may see bubbling and whistling noises. Bubbling can happen when air gets in the sewage system line triggered by the leak. Dented pipelines that may ultimately leak can trigger whistling sounds as the water tries to fit through the restricted area. You may also notice a leaking noise within your walls when you run the water if a leakage has actually currently happened.

Pipe Issues In Laverton

Exposed pipelines, such as those that travel through an incomplete basement or underneath your sink, can show signs of an issue or the capacity for bursting. Frost, ice or condensation can let you know that the water inside the pipeline is freezing or might freeze quickly. Bulges in the pipe often indicate the water is currently frozen and broadening, which often triggers a burst. If the pipe hasn’t burst yet, you may be able to thaw the water before any damage takes place to prevent concerns.

Increased Water Costs

Wondering why your water expenses are all of a sudden higher although your water usage habits haven’t altered? That high bill could be your hint that you have a leak. The water pouring out of the leak contributes to your water costs even though you’re not in fact using it. If you observe your water meter seems to be running constantly even when you’re not utilizing water, that can be another indication of an issue.

Locating the Leakage

burst pipes LavertonSome burst pipelines or leakages are simple to spot. You might be able to trace the source of a puddle or drip. You might see water stains on the wall. If the damage happens on an exposed pipe, you can see the hole. Other leakages are concealed behind walls and not so obvious.

If you believe a leakage, your primary step is to find out if it’s inside your house or outside in the water main. Turn off all appliances that utilize water, and do not utilize any faucets, toilets or other sources of water throughout the test. Take a look at the water meter. After thirty minutes, inspect it again to see if it moved at all during that time. If it did, you have a leakage.

The next action is finding out if it’s within or outside the house. Shut down the main water valve coming into the home. View your water meter. If it stops moving, your leak is most likely inside the house somewhere. If the meter continues moving, the source is likely a water main leak outside the home.

Once you know you have a leakage, you can do a little more digging within your house to locate the source. Try to find the visible signs of leaks to determine where the issue lies. Start with obvious spots like toilets, sinks and showers. If you can’t discover the leak yourself, a plumbing technician can assist you find and fix the issue.

High Pressure Drain Cleaning In Laverton

Exactly what is high pressure drain cleaning and why should you think about utilizing a plumbing professional who has high pressure drain cleaning equipment? In the past, plumbing technicians used long electrical snakes (or augers) to get rid of particles from drains, but electric snakes have metal parts that can harm all sort of pipes. Snakes can also leave debris in the pipelines and the debris may cause problems later on. Lots of plumbings have actually changed to high pressure drain cleaning and don’t damage pipelines while doing so.

Using a Do It Yourself acid treatment can also harm pipelines and can take years off a pipe’s life time. High pressure cleansing has been proven to be an efficient method to clean pipelines.

How High Pressure Drain Cleansing Works In Laverton

High pressure drain cleansing includes using a high pressure device to rinse stopped up drains pipes. They utilize approximately 80 litres of water per minute and can clean a drain rapidly. High pressure drain cleansing is now thought about the very best method to clean drains pipes due to the fact that:

High pressure drain cleaning works on most types of clogs
High pressure drain cleaning is faster than utilizing a snake
It’s an environmentally friendly service to blocked drains
High pressure drain cleansing is much better for your pipelines
High pressure drain cleaning eliminates all particles, leaving no particles behind to cause problems later
High pressure drain cleaning can even get rid of tree roots

How Much Does High Pressure Drain And Sewer Cleansing Cost?

High pressure drain machines costs in between $6000 and $10,000 and needs maintenance. Plumbers typically charge around $300 for the first hour and $100 an hour after that. High pressure drain cleaning is faster than utilizing an old made electrical snake, so you might only need to pay $300 for the service, however if there are other obstructions, you may have to pay more.

A pipes service may likewise utilize a camera to discover the source of a drain clog. Some use this service free of charge, but will charge you for the time it takes to find the blockage. Other services might charge a cost for the service. It can be much faster to discover the source of the clog with a camera then use high pressure cleansing to eliminate the blockage. CCTV cams can do more than find the source of a drain obstruction. They can also find:.

  • Tree root problems.
  • Fat and hair clogs.
  • Structure particles.
  • Other kinds of debris.
  • Rust.
  • Joint failure.

Generally, a video camera can detect any kind of issue in pipes. When combined with high pressure drain cleaning, many drain blockages can be cleared and the plumbing professional can inform you about other issues you might be having.

The Advantages Of High Pressure Drain Cleaning.

High pressure drain cleaning has numerous advantages when compared to using a snake. A snake can get rid of some particles, however because it doesn’t flush it out, the debris remains in the pipelines and can obstruct the pipelines once again. High pressure drain cleansing cleans out all the particles and washes it down the pipelines. Some other advantages of high pressure drain cleansing consist of:.

It removes germs, which can be a source of foul smells.
High pressure drain cleansing can work even in corroded pipes, which a snake might damage.

A lot of plumbing professionals are changing to high pressure drain cleansing because of the benefits of the system. They utilize different sized nozzles for different tasks and can increase the pressure for tough jobs, like tree root removal. Today, they use high pressure drain cleaning even for little jobs like stopped up drains pipes in the kitchen area, but the high pressure drain cleansing can reach even further down sewerage lines and clogged up pipes at a distance. They work from a range of angles and guarantee a pipe is totally tidy and the water cleans any debris away so it will not be an issue later.

When you contact plumbing professionals for drainage problems, inquire if they utilize high pressure drain cleaning. A lot of plumbings do, but if a plumbing technician still utilizes a snake, you may have to call the plumbing once again to clear another clog. High pressure drain cleaning will clear out all particles and you won’t have to pay extra for an issue later.
